India 154-2 (30 ovs) vs NZ | Scorecard

Mahendra Singh Dhoni gets off the mark with a single off Neesham on the off-side and Kohli picks one off the fourth ball as just two come from the over.

Good thinking by Kane Williamson as he brings on spinners from both ends against Dhoni, who has struggled to get going against the slow bowlers in the middle overs.

Sodhi comes back and bowls a tight over, giving away three runs, including three straight dot balls to Dhoni, in the 24th over.

Another couple of dot balls for Dhoni against Santner in the next over as he is again slow to get going, with just three scored from 11 balls.

Infact, in the quest to take singles, Kohli nearly loses his wicket as he responds to a risky single from Dhoni but luckily the fielder inside the circle on the leg side fails to collect the ball cleanly.

While he is struggling to get the boundaries, Dhoni is even finding it hard to rotate the strike, having scored just seven singles from 21 balls faced, including 14 dot balls.

The crowd seems to be getting impatient with a few quiet overs in the middle. Dhoni breaks the shackles as he puts a giant stride forward and plays a rare sweep for a four behind square on the leg side.

Kohli decides to do something about the lack of runs in the last few overs. He comes down the track to Sodhi and lofts him straight back over his head for a six.

Dhoni has suddenly decided to change gears as he smashes it powerfully and flat back over the bowler's head for a four.

India are looking on course for a huge total as they reach 154 for two in 30 overs with Kohli on 40 from 47 balls and Dhoni on 16 from 29 balls.
